FAQs Related To Simple Drawing For 3D Art

1. What materials do I need to make 3D art?

The materials you’ll need to make 3D art will depend on the type of 3D art you want to create. For traditional 3D art, you’ll need some kind of drawing materials, such as charcoal, graphite, colored pencils, markers, or paint. For digital 3D art, you’ll need a computer and software such as Blender, Maya, or ZBrush.

2. How do I start drawing 3D art?

The best way to start drawing 3D art is to begin by sketching out basic shapes and forms. Then, you can add details to your sketches and start shading and blending to create the illusion of depth. It’s important to practice basic perspective drawing techniques before you start working in 3D.

3. What are the different types of 3D art?

There are many different types of 3D art, including sculpting, animation, digital art, and more. Sculpting involves creating three-dimensional objects out of clay, plaster, or other materials. Animation involves creating the illusion of movement by combining a series of static drawings. Digital art involves using software to create 3D models and scenes.

4. What should I keep in mind when drawing 3D art?

When drawing 3D art, it’s important to keep in mind the basic principles of perspective. This includes understanding how to draw objects in a three-dimensional space, using light and shadow to create depth, and using basic shapes and forms to create more complex structures.

5. How do I create a realistic 3D drawing?

To create a realistic 3D drawing, you’ll need to pay attention to the details. This includes adding texture to surfaces, adding highlights and shadows to give objects volume, and understanding how to create the illusion of distance and depth.
